Freescale Announces i.MX53 Processor for In-Vehicle Multimedia Applications

Google 우선 소스Published2010.10.31 09:13

Freescale Unveils Latest i.MX Product Family Featuring Ultra-High Performance Automotive CPUs for Advanced Driver Information Systems

As customer acceptance of downloadable applications running on popular mobile devices such as tablets and smartphones increases, automotive manufacturers are researching new car models differentiated by high-performance DIS (Driver Information Systems) that support similar use cases, such as customizable in-dash applications and fully reconfigurable instrument clusters.

In response to these demands, Freescale Semiconductor introduces its automotive i.MX53 processor family, designed to support multimedia applications in next-generation vehicles. The i.MX536 and i.MX534 families are smartphone-class processors specifically designed for in-vehicle operation and developed to meet the requirements of infotainment, integrated telematics, and reconfigurable instrument panel applications.

Since the visual aspects of the final product are paramount in users' perceptions of performance and quality, Freescale has integrated two independent graphics processing engines capable of rendering the high frame rates required for reconfigurable and highly realistic display-based instrument panels. As a result, automotive designers can move away from fixed analog gauges and implement a single, customizable display-based instrument panel across the entire vehicle family.

The i.MX53x family is designed based on the previous-generation i.MX51 processor that powers Ford's recently announced MyFord Touch. Ford's next-generation touchscreen multimedia infotainment platform provides drivers with a way to connect with in-vehicle technology and digital life more safely, easily, and efficiently. http://media.ford.com/images/10031/MyFordTouch_July10.pdf

The i.MX53x processors are based on the latest Freescale version of the ARM Cortex™-A8 core, delivering 800MHz performance in automotive environments. For reconfigurable instrument panel applications, the i.MX534 features dual graphics processors that support ultra-fast rendering of 2D instructions and 3D images. The i.MX536 adds a dedicated hardware video processor suitable for advanced multimedia applications, supporting full 1080p video decoding and 720p encoding with minimal CPU load. Both processors include a 400MHz external memory interface that supports standard DDR2 and DDR3 memory, as well as low-power DDR2. This product supports dual display applications through dual parallel display ports and an onboard LVDS interface. It also supports high-performance multi-channel audio and audio mixing applications through extended serial audio interface technology, multiple I2S I/O ports, and a hardware-based asynchronous sampling rate converter.

The i.MX536 and i.MX534 devices are included in the Freescale Product Life Extension Program and are guaranteed supply for a minimum of 15 years. Terms and conditions can be found at www.Freescale.com/productlongevi
